For this Plugdata project, I created an interactive audio story about a lonely robot searching for connection. The patch uses Porter Robinson's "Sad Machine" as background music while users trigger different parts of the robot's emotional journey, from losing his friends to calling out "Is anyone there?" into an empty world.
The system responds to user interactions by playing different story moments that represent the robot's feelings. Users can experience his confusion, hope, and growing loneliness as days pass without finding anyone. The continuous music creates an emotional foundation while the interactive elements let people explore the story at their own pace.
This project taught me how interactive audio can create powerful emotional experiences beyond regular storytelling. By letting users control when story moments happen, the patch becomes personal and makes the robot's loneliness feel real and relatable.
